William Simms 1760–1827 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: about 1760

Birth Location: North Carolina, USA

Death Date: 1827

Death Location: North Carolina, USA

Father: Joseph Simms

Mother: Charity Barnes

Spouse(s): Edith Horne

Children(s): Sarah Simms

The story of William Simms began in 1760 in North Carolina, USA. William Simms married Edith Horne, and had children including Sarah Sally Simms. William Simms passed away in 1827 in North Carolina, USA.
